Transaction 6881476c9d3e1c95d82b9129d1be6ebf375452068612a7be95f869cf796d6863

1 Input
2 Outputs
  • 6881476c9d3e1c95d82b9129d1be6ebf375452068612a7be95f869cf796d6863:0
  • value  7750464517
    address  39aKLca49vmP4J7wghnVpaJ98zWCVGpiZP
  • 6881476c9d3e1c95d82b9129d1be6ebf375452068612a7be95f869cf796d6863:1
  • value  2249306
    address  3QeLcRVA9dhqQvZNfgyrm1bJqx1Zb8BsNT